I would go with the FX5 out of filters I have actually owned but I am ordering an Eheim Pro 3 this week and I have a feeling it is going to be a lot nicer than the FX5. The fluval is definately better than canisters I have owned in the past, XP2', 3s', Cascade canisters but I am honestly not all that impressed with it. I think it makes a good filter for tanks in the 180 gallon range but right now I have it running in conjunction with a big wet dry and there is no way the FX5 could handle the tank by itself.
